Traditional American food, burgers, Philly cheese steaks, omelettes, skillets, melts. Local veteran has taken the helm of Dougie J’s Cafe. He acquired the cafe from the family of Douglas J. Green, a military hero who was killed in action in Afghanistan. Salazar also served our country from 1988 to 1993 in the US Army as a 91B Combat Medic. He was deployed to Saudi Arabia during Desert Storm/Restoration in Kuwait. As the owner of Dougie J’s Cafe, Salazar’s goal is to keep Douglas J. Green’s name alive ... read more
